HMN Capital is retained on a confidential search for a Financial Controller. This is the lead finance role and the first senior permanent finance hire in a fast-growing, investor-backed B2B software group in London, built with a clear path to Finance Director. This is the person who builds the finance engine rather than inherits it. Reporting to the CEO and working alongside an experienced fractional CFO whose intent is to mentor a successor, you will own the close, build a group consolidation across two Xero entities from scratch, and produce the numbers the Board relies on.

Our client is a subscription-software business serving a large consumer-facing market. It became independent from a larger corporate group in 2023 and has since made a complementary acquisition. Around 90% of revenue is recurring, gross retention sits in the mid-90s, and net revenue retention runs above 110%.

What you will own:

  • Month-end close and management accounts for both entities, then a group consolidation on one mapped chart of accounts (intercompany and eliminations).
  • The monthly Board pack: three-statement accounts, actuals vs budget and forecast, and SaaS KPIs (ARR bridge, retention, revenue by product and channel, EBITDA, cash runway).
  • Revenue recognition and deferred revenue, with a standing reconciliation from contracted ARR through billed MRR to statutory revenue.
  • The driver-based operating model, rolling reforecast, scenario work and close cash management.
  • Balance sheet integrity, documented policies (including R&D), and the compliance calendar with external advisers.
  • Commercial partnering with the CEO and support to the CFO on investor reporting and corporate projects.

About you:

  • Qualified accountant (ACA, ACCA or CIMA), likely 2+ years PQE as a Financial Controller, Group Accountant or senior management accountant.
  • SaaS or subscription-revenue experience (rev rec, deferred revenue, ARR/MRR), or strong recurring-revenue and process experience. Sector knowledge not required.
  • Multi-entity consolidation and intercompany; ideally integration of an acquired business.
  • Strong Excel and hands-on systems experience (Xero or similar, CRM and billing data). A practical interest in automation and AI in finance is an advantage.
  • High attention to detail, comfortable building process where none exists and presenting to founders and a Board.

£100,000–£120,000 depending on experience, plus benefits. This is a confidential search handled exclusively by HMN Capital; the client is named to suitable candidates under confidentiality.
